MATLAB模拟PAM调制解调抗噪性能提升策略

需积分: 10 4 下载量 47 浏览量 更新于2024-09-13 1 收藏 176KB DOCX 举报
在本文中,我们将深入探讨MATLAB在脉冲幅度调制(PAM)抗噪性能仿真中的应用。PAM是一种广泛应用于数字通信系统中的调制技术,其基本原理是通过改变信号的脉冲幅度来编码信息。对于PAM信号,其抗噪性能在不同的噪声水平下至关重要,因为这直接影响到通信系统的可靠性和有效性。 首先,我们回顾了数字通信系统中的几种关键调制方式,包括脉冲幅度调制(PAM)、频移键控(PSK)和正交振幅调制(QAM),它们各自在传输过程中的误码性能有所差异。通过Matlab/Simulink的仿真功能,我们可以模拟这些调制方式在实际通信环境中的行为,比如在加性高斯噪声信道中。 MATLAB作为一个强大的工具,提供了高效的仿真环境,使得设计者能够通过可视化界面构建模型并进行实时仿真。它的数值分析、矩阵运算和非线性动态系统建模能力使得复杂系统的分析变得简单直观,显著提高了通信系统仿真工作的效率。使用MATLAB,我们可以轻松地实现PAM调制解调过程的模拟,并通过图形化输出(如误码率曲线)来评估在不同噪声水平下的抗噪性能。 在仿真过程中,我们主要关注以下几个关键步骤: 1. **建立PAM模型**:利用MATLAB的信号处理工具箱,创建一个PAM信号的生成和发送函数,设定不同的信号比特率和脉冲宽度,以便研究其对噪声敏感度的影响。 2. **噪声添加**:在发送端加入加性高斯白噪声,模拟实际通信环境中的噪声条件,通过调整噪声功率来测试系统的抗噪能力。 3. **解调与错误检测**:在接收端实施相应的解调器,如最大似然或匹配滤波器,然后使用错误检测算法(如CRC校验)来量化误码率。 4. **性能评估**:根据接收到的信号,绘制误码率与噪声功率的关系曲线,观察PAM在不同噪声水平下的性能变化,分析其抗噪特性。 5. **参数优化**:基于仿真结果,对PAM调制参数(如码元宽度、功率分配等)进行优化,以改善抗噪性能,提升系统的总体可靠性。 总结来说,MATLAB在PAM抗噪性能仿真中的应用,不仅提供了直观的实验平台,还支持深入理解不同调制技术在实际通信条件下的表现。通过这一过程,我们可以优化通信系统的抗噪策略,为通信系统的设计和优化提供有价值的依据。